Kids can learn how to read a thermometer effectively by first understanding the temperature scale being used, such as Celsius or Fahrenheit. They should then be taught how to identify the numbers on the scale and how to interpret the markings between the numbers. Practice and guidance from adults can help kids become proficient in reading a thermometer accurately.

How to use a glass thermometer effectively for measuring temperature?

To use a glass thermometer effectively for measuring temperature, first shake it down to below room temperature. Then place the thermometer in the substance being measured for a few minutes to allow the mercury to reach equilibrium with the temperature of the substance. Read the temperature at eye level and record the measurement. Be careful not to break the thermometer or expose it to extreme temperatures.

How can I effectively use an ear thermometer to accurately measure temperature?

To effectively use an ear thermometer for accurate temperature measurement, follow these steps: Ensure the ear canal is clean and dry. Gently insert the thermometer into the ear canal and aim towards the eardrum. Press the button to start the measurement and wait for the beep. Remove the thermometer and read the temperature displayed on the screen. Record the temperature and refer to the thermometer's instructions for any specific guidelines.
